1. Organizational Successes & Failures: Applying OB knowledge allows for success in
organizations. Engaged employees with clear goals make businesses more effective and
improve performance.
2. OB Basic Components: The study of human behavior in organizational settings, the
interface between human behavior and the organization, and the organization itself.
3. First Goal in Solving Org Problem: Learn as much as possible about the workforce as
individuals—their expectations, goals, and personal objectives.
4. OB: The study of human behavior in organizational settings, the interface between
human behavior and the organization, and the organization itself.
5. Planning: The process of determining an organization's desired future position and the
best means of getting there.
6. Management: The process of dealing with or controlling things or people.
7. 4 Basic Managerial Functions: Planning, Organizing, Leading, Controlling.
8. Leadership: The action of leading a group of people or an organization.
9. Interpersonal Skills: Skills used to communicate with, understand, and motivate
individuals and groups.
10. Problem-Solving Skills: The ability to define a problem, determine its cause, find
solutions, and implement them.
